Athletics and Recreation Centre

Queen's Athletics and Recreation features best-in-class health and wellness amenities including the newly revitalized Richardson Stadium, three additional turf fields, running track, the state-of-the-art Athletics and Recreation Centre (ARC), Kingston’s largest fully accessible pool, and 24,500 square feet of cardio and strength facilities.

Four Directions Indigenous Student Centre

The Four Directions Indigenous Student Centre (4D) is open and committed to being of service to Indigenous Students at Queen's University. Since its creation, 4D has acted as a home away from home for Indigenous students; offering support services, feasts, social, and cultural activities.
